    Understanding Sustainable Business Practices
    Sustainable business practices refer to strategies and actions that minimize negative environmental impacts while promoting social responsibility and economic growth. By embracing sustainability, businesses can reduce their carbon footprint, conserve resources, support local communities, and enhance their brand reputation.

  2. The Importance of Sustainable Business Practices a. Environmental Benefits: Sustainable practices help protect the environment by reducing greenhouse gas emissions, minimizing waste generation, conserving water and energy resources, and preserving biodiversity. b. Social Benefits: Businesses that prioritize sustainability contribute to the well-being of communities by creating job opportunities, supporting local suppliers, and engaging in philanthropic activities. c. Economic Benefits: Sustainable practices often lead to cost savings through energy and resource efficiency, waste reduction, and increased productivity. They also enhance brand reputation, attracting environmentally conscious customers and investors.

  3. Strategies for Integrating Sustainability into Business Operations a. Sustainable Supply Chain: Businesses can adopt sustainable procurement practices, choose eco-friendly suppliers, and prioritize suppliers with ethical labor practices. b. Energy Efficiency: Implementing energy-efficient technologies, optimizing operational processes, and encouraging employee involvement in energy conservation initiatives can significantly reduce energy consumption. c. Waste Management: Employing waste reduction, recycling, and composting strategies can minimize waste sent to landfills and contribute to a circular economy. d. Product Lifecycle Assessment: Assessing the environmental impact of products throughout their lifecycle helps identify areas for improvement, such as reducing packaging materials or transitioning to more sustainable materials. e. Stakeholder Engagement: Engaging customers, employees, and local communities in sustainability initiatives fosters a sense of shared responsibility and encourages collaboration.

  4. Overcoming Challenges in Implementing Sustainable Business Practices While integrating sustainability into business operations offers numerous benefits, organizations may face challenges. These include resistance to change, lack of awareness, financial constraints, and complex regulatory frameworks. To overcome these challenges, businesses can develop a clear sustainability strategy, educate stakeholders about the benefits, seek external partnerships, and leverage government incentives and certifications.
